Warm Treats and Comfort Foods to Delight Guests

warm comfort food ideas

As the winter chill wraps around your wedding day, there’s nothing quite like warm treats and comfort foods to bring a cozy feeling to the celebration! Imagine your guests sipping on spiced cider, the fragrant warmth wrapping them like a fuzzy blanket. To really impress, think about serving:

  1. Hearty soups in charming mugs, like creamy butternut squash or spicy pumpkin, perfect for warming up chilly hands.
  2. Decadent mini grilled cheese sandwiches paired with tomato basil soup shots, a fun twist on classic comfort.
  3. Dessert stations featuring gooey s’mores or warm apple crisp, topped with vanilla ice cream!

Cozy Attire for the Bride and Groom

cozy winter wedding attire

While winter might conjure images of icy winds and frozen toes, there’s no reason your wedding attire can’t be both cozy and stylish! Welcome the charm of the season with snug yet chic options that make you feel fabulous. Consider these innovative ideas:

  1. Bridal wraps: Drape a luxurious faux fur wrap over your gown—think of it as your elegant shield against the chill!
  2. Layered looks for the groom: Mix a tailored suit with a warm sweater or vest, adding depth and warmth like a cozy winter hug.
  3. Textured accessories: Opt for chunky knit scarves or colorful mittens—who says you can’t have fun and flair?
